What does this PR do?

Escapes the less than symbol (<) used in the new Collective Intelligence Framework v3 Integration docs.

The Integration docs use MDX (not plain Markdown). From the MDX documentation:

Unescaped left angle bracket / less than (<) and left curly brace ({) have to be escaped: \< or \{ (or use expressions: {'<'}, {'{'})

I used \< because it also renders correctly in plain Markdown (see Screenshots below).
